Read MoreOrganic Heat Exchangers (O-Hx) has secured a letter of intent from Organon Pharma (UK) to demonstrate the benefits of its patented EnergiVault® system, a revolutionary cold thermal energy storage solution, at Organon’s manufacturing site in Cramlington, UK. This agreement marks an important step towards evaluating the system’s potential for wider application. During a three-month trial period, O-Hx and Organon will collaborate to install an EnergiVault® demonstration system within Organon’s chilled water infrastructure. This initiative will verify how EnergiVault® can enhance chiller efficiency during winter and transitional seasons, improve thermal capacity and resilience during summer peak demands, and better integrate renewable energy assets [...]

Read MoreBy Paul Vousden, Client Director at 350 PPM The Los Angeles wildfires underscore the intensifying impacts of climate change, highlighting how global warming exacerbates extreme weather events and their cascading effects. Key takeaways include: California continues to experience longer and more intense wildfire seasons. Rising global temperatures have increased the frequency of heat waves, leading to drier soils, vegetation, and extended droughts. This "aridification" creates ideal conditions for wildfires to ignite and spread rapidly, making once-seasonal fire events a year-round crisis. Read MoreBy Paul Vousden, Head of Client Development at 350 PPM At the climate change conference, COP29, held in Baku, Azerbaijan, key outcomes highlighted progress, as well as the many challenges in global climate action. The key outcomes can be summarised as follows: Climate finance: A new global finance target of $300 billion annually was set, focusing on accessibility for the least-developed countries (LDCs) and small island developing states (SIDS). However, specifics on regional allocations and adaptation measures were left vague, raising concerns about equitable distribution of resources, and leaving vulnerable nations uncertain about access to funds.
